Job Title: Law Office Receptionist - File Clerk
Overview:
As a law office receptionist and filing clerk, you play a vital role in providing exceptional customer service to potential new and existing clients while also efficiently managing the intake and legal filing process. You will serve as the first point of contact for individuals seeking legal assistance for their cases, ensuring their needs are met with empathy, professionalism, and follow-up. This position requires strong communication skills, customer service skills, data-entry skills, attention to detail, and self-initiation. Bilingual in English and Spanish.

Interview Process Notice:
Candidates selected to move forward in the hiring process are required to complete a Wedge interview, which consists of a short series of recorded video responses to pre-assigned questions. The Wedge interview must be completed within three (3) calendar days of receipt. All responses are confidential and reviewed solely by the hiring team. Candidates who advance beyond the Wedge interview stage may be required to complete a Predictive Index (PI) assessment as part of the evaluation process. Failure to complete any required interview or assessment within the designated timeframe will result in disqualification from further consideration.
As a part of our hiring process and in accordance with applicable laws, York Law Firm will conduct a lawful background check after a conditional offer of employment is made. This background check may include verification of employment history, education, professional licenses and references. For roles where legally permissible, consumer credit report and/or driving record may also be reviewed
